Few Hungarians would be surprised to learn that Antal Szerb's philosophical, multilayered textual world occasionally appeals to open-minded, dedicated artists, prompting them to immerse themselves in this world as creators, before sharing their experiences and making them available for a wider audience. The Zsolt Prieger Company invites the public on a remarkable journey. After searching for their path in many places, the company come to Müpa Budapest so that The Arrival can be experienced, and the legend can finally be made flesh. Through rich impulses of words, spectacle and sound, the boundary between disturbing visions and reality is brought within reach.
